Commercial roofing membranes can develop punctures, splits, open laps, failed welds, surface wear, and localized deterioration after severe weather, rooftop service activity, material movement, or prolonged exposure. Even a small opening can allow water to migrate beneath the membrane and saturate insulation beyond the visible damage. Prompt repair helps contain the affected area before moisture compromises a larger section of the roof assembly.

Depending on the roof, work may include welded TPO or PVC patches, EPDM cleaning and priming, modified bitumen reinforcement, coating repairs, or replacement of an isolated membrane section. Correct compatibility, surface preparation, patch dimensions, seam treatment, and edge detailing help the repair bond properly and remain watertight.
Roof penetrations and transitions are frequent leak sources because they must accommodate movement while maintaining a watertight connection between different surfaces. Cracked flashing, separated pitch pans, loose counterflashing, deteriorated sealants, damaged pipe boots, and failed curb details can allow water to enter around HVAC equipment, vents, conduits, drains, skylights, walls, and parapets. Repairing only the surrounding field membrane will not resolve the leak when the transition itself has failed.
The repair scope may involve removing unstable materials, rebuilding flashing, reinforcing corners, resealing termination points, replacing boots or penetration components, and restoring positive water flow around the detail. High winds, hail, falling debris, snow and ice, displaced equipment panels, and rooftop foot traffic can damage commercial roofs without causing an immediate interior leak. Lifted edges, fractured seams, punctures, displaced flashing, crushed insulation, and damaged drainage components may remain exposed until the next heavy rainfall. A targeted inspection after a weather event or rooftop incident can identify these defects before water enters occupied areas.
Repairs are prioritized according to the location, severity, moisture exposure, and risk to building operations. Temporary stabilization may be used when weather or material availability prevents a permanent repair, followed by compatible membrane, flashing, edge, or substrate work once conditions allow. The repair process begins by reviewing the reported symptoms, interior water locations, recent weather, previous repair history, rooftop activity, and any recurring patterns. The roof is then examined for membrane damage, open seams, deteriorated flashing, penetration failures, blocked drainage, displaced edge materials, and moisture pathways that may connect the exterior defect to the interior leak.

The affected area is evaluated for membrane compatibility, insulation condition, deck stability, moisture spread, drainage performance, and the integrity of surrounding details. These factors determine whether the problem can be corrected with a localized repair or whether damaged materials must be removed beyond the obvious surface defect.
A defined repair scope helps prevent short-lived patching over saturated insulation, unstable substrates, or failed transition details. Damaged or contaminated materials are removed as needed, and the repair area is cleaned, dried, and prepared according to the existing roofing system. Wet insulation, deteriorated cover board, loose flashing, failed sealants, or unstable substrate sections may require correction before a new membrane patch or detail can be installed.
The repair is completed with compatible materials using the required welding, adhesion, priming, reinforcement, sealing, or fastening method. Localized punctures, open seams, isolated flashing failures, damaged penetration details, and limited wet areas can often be repaired without replacing the entire commercial roof. The surrounding membrane, insulation, and deck must still be stable enough to support a durable repair. Widespread saturation, repeated failures, unstable decking, or extensive membrane deterioration may require restoration or replacement instead.
A damaged commercial roof should be assessed as soon as possible, especially when water is entering the building or the membrane has been left open. Delays can allow moisture to spread through insulation, damage the deck, affect electrical or interior systems, and enlarge the eventual repair area. The repair scope is primarily affected by the roof system, damage type, moisture spread, insulation condition, deck stability, drainage, and accessibility of the failed area. A small visible puncture may require broader removal when water has migrated beneath the membrane. Recurring leakage usually means the previous repair missed the true entry point, used incompatible materials, covered wet components, or failed to address drainage and flashing problems. Water can also travel beneath the membrane and appear far from the exterior defect.
